Description

Why The West Rules - For Now delves into the complex interplay of geography, culture, and history to explore the dominant position of the West in global affairs. Ian Morris, a renowned historian and archaeologist, presents an innovative framework that combines social development and geographical factors to explain the rise and potential future of Western and Eastern civilisations.

The Story

Morris embarks on a sweeping journey through time, examining key historical events from ancient civilisations to modern times. He introduces the concept of “social development,” a metric combining social scale, organisation, and technology, to illustrate the shifting balance of power across different eras. By analysing the rise and fall of empires, he offers a fresh perspective on why Western dominance has prevailed for centuries and what it might mean for the future.
